Block id: 8cae5e55d4946759507a7d28e8d96c173ccb6bb595268eaf7745224919bf1c09
  • Height: 2055531
  • Amount: 2.94
  • Time: 2024-10-18 12:13:57
  • Difficulty: 20029413225937
  • Luck: 56.95%